Overview
Our database contains 3 NHTSA owner-reported complaints for the 2001 Dodge Pickup, most frequently naming the body & structure and brakes categories. 1 safety recall has been issued covering this model year.
Complaints are reports submitted by owners and drivers to NHTSA. They are not verified and do not establish that a defect exists.

Reports submitted to NHTSA, shown in the owner's own words
HAVE 2001 DODGE RAM, 81,000 MILES. DASH IS FALLING APART, HAS BEEN FOR SEVERAL YEARS. CONTACTED CHRYSLER AN ISSUED COMPLAINT. REF #18411025. WAS TOLD BY THEM THAT THEY WOULD PAY FOR LABOR TO CORRECT KNOWN PROBLEM AND THAT I WOULD HAVE TO PAY FOR PART. PART 375.00, LABOR 175.00. ASKED THEM TO PAY FOR PART AND I WOULD INSTALL . REPLY WAS NO. *TR

TL*THE CONTACT OWNS A 2001 DODGE PICKUP. WHILE DRIVING 40 MPH, THE VEHICLE WOULD NOT IMMEDIATELY STOP WHEN THE BRAKE PEDAL WAS DEPRESSED. THE CONTACT LOOKED UNDER THE VEHICLE AND NOTICED THAT THE BRAKE LINES WERE COMPLETELY RUSTED. THE CURRENT MILEAGE WAS 112,000 AND FAILURE MILEAGE WAS 111,000.
